description The aim of this campaign is to deploy a dense seismic network (100 sensors) during summer on the Insuggiata Sermia Glacier in Greenland. The aim of this work is to study fracturing and fluid flows induced by surface melting, and the role of these processes on glacier dynamics. We carried out an equivalent campaign in Spring 2023, for which we have very nice preliminary results. However, during this campaign we were unable to experience intense surface melting conditions, as temperatures remained abnormally low over the period investigated. In this campaign, we will be instrumenting the glacier from mid-June to mid-July, which will enable us to acquire data during a major surface melt. Ultimately, the two sets of data we will have acquired will form a highly complementary whole, covering a wide range of behaviours. ...
